Hot melt glue is a type of adhesive that is thermoplastic, meaning it becomes liquid when heated and solidifies when cooled down. Its strength lies in its ability to bond quickly and firmly to various surfaces. When applied correctly, hot melt glue creates an almost unbreakable bond, making it an ideal tool for capturing rats.
One of the most common methods of using hot melt glue to catch rats is by making glue traps. These traps consist of a wooden board or hard surface with hot melt glue spread on it. When a rat steps on the trap, it gets stuck in the glue and cannot free itself. The incredible strength of hot melt glue ensures that the rat remains trapped until it can be safely removed.
What makes hot melt glue particularly effective in capturing rats is its ability to withstand the struggles of the trapped rat. Rats are strong and agile, so trapping them requires a substance that can resist their attempts to escape. Hot melt glue fits the bill perfectly as it can withstand the rat's pulling, tugging, and chewing without losing its adhesive properties.
